      <description>&lt;HTML&gt;&lt;HEAD&gt;&lt;/HEAD&gt;&lt;BODY&gt;&lt;P&gt;On the NetApp side it is the 'vif' command ( or ifgrp in 8.0 ) to configure, along with 'ifconfig'.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;All interface configuration commands need to be included in /etc/rc to reconfigure at reboot time.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;I hope this response has been helpful to you.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;At your service,&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;Eugene E.       <description>&lt;HTML&gt;&lt;HEAD&gt;&lt;/HEAD&gt;&lt;BODY&gt;&lt;P&gt;You could edit the config file without bringing down services, but you'd need to take a hit at some point when you reconfigure the interfaces.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;An interface must be configured in a down state before it can be added to a vif.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;You don't have to re-boot to test your new /etc/rc file. You can use the 'source' command - 'source /etc/rc'.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;I hope this response has been helpful to you.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t; &lt;BR /&gt;At your service,&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Eugene E.
